RubyonRailsアプリケーションをMediaTempleにデプロイしようとしています。アプリケーションは正常に起動しますが(Mongrelは正常に起動します)、HTTP500エラーが発生し続けます。
問題は、ログに何も書き込まれないことです。そのため、この問題の原因がわかっています。
256Mのメモリを使用できるので、メモリが問題になるとは思わない。
ありがとう、
RubyonRailsアプリケーションをMediaTempleにデプロイしようとしています。アプリケーションは正常に起動しますが(Mongrelは正常に起動します)、HTTP500エラーが発生し続けます。
問題は、ログに何も書き込まれないことです。そのため、この問題の原因がわかっています。
256Mのメモリを使用できるので、メモリが問題になるとは思わない。
ありがとう、
また、「mongrelユーザー」がtmp /、log/に書き込むことができることを確認する必要があります。
雑種へのリクエストのプロキシに関連するApacheエラーである可能性があります。Apacheログも確認してください。
上記の手順を試してみることができますが、練習または便宜のために、RailsアプリケーションにHoptoadNotifierまたはExceptionNotifierを使用してください。
Railsアプリで例外を追跡するための優れた方法であり、必要なすべての詳細が記載された電子メール通知を受け取ります。
Mongrelで実行されているスクリプト/サーバーセッションを開始することもできます。そうすれば、ログがセッションに直接出力されます。
しかし、私はそれが今どちらの方法でも修正されていると思います;-)
この問題では、別のホストに移動することで問題が解決しました。理想的ではありませんが、機能します。